Bio
2015-16: In her first season with the Navy and Gold, Vig was named to the All-SAC honorable mention team. She played and started in 13 games and had team-highs in shots (40), shots on goal (17) and goals with eight.
Other College: Vig transferred to Coker from Lindsey Wilson College where she was a member of the 2014 NAIA national championship team.
High School: Vig attended Ringkjoebing Gymnasium where she played soccer.
Personal: Daughter of Vita and Jorden Vig... she has three siblings Katrine, Jens and Simon.
